WebC Program to Find Second Largest Number in an Array. Python Program to Display Month of Calendar. Python Program to Swap Two Numbers. Escape Sequence in C. Search Algorithms: Sequential Search vs Interval Search. Advertise. TCS NQT Registration Details for 2024 Batch. Segregate 0s and 1s in an Array. Moore's Voting Algorithm. WebJun 27, 2024 · Bit stuffing is the mechanism of inserting one or more non-information bits into a message to be transmitted, to break up the message sequence, for synchronization purpose. Purpose of Bit Stuffing In Data Link layer, the stream of bits from the physical layer is divided into data frames. The data frames can be of fixed length or variable length.
Bit stuffing program in C - etutorialspoint.com
WebJan 1, 2000 · That's a pretty substantial gain considering that both implementations were written in C. A bit more could probably be done to improve the execution speed of this … WebHence, bit stuffing is used to mark the end and beginning of the frames during variable-length data frame transfer. Bit stuffing is a process of inserting an extra bit as 0, once … simple wire rings
Bit stuffing - Wikipedia
WebJun 20, 2024 · Bit Stuffing is a error detection technique. The idea used is very simple. Each frame begins and ends with a special bit pattern “01111110” which is the flag byte. Whenever the sender’s data link layer encounters five consecutive 1s in the data, it automatically stuffs a 0 bit in the outgoing bit stream. Web2 days ago · Implementing bit stuffing and bit destuffing in different programming languages can be challenging for beginners. However, it is easier with step-by-step guides and examples to follow. The most commonly used programming languages for implementing bit stuffing and destuffing algorithms include C++, Java, Python, and MATLAB. WebJun 14, 2024 · Bit Stuffing in Computer Network. The data link layer is responsible for something called Framing, which is the division of stream of bits from network layer into … ray-light.info